It is no secret that Linux is one of the most popular operating systems in the world. It has been around for decades and has been used by millions of users. With so many users, it’s important to ensure that your data remains secure when using Linux systems. One way to do this is with a virtual private network (VPN). A VPN can help protect your privacy and keep your data safe from hackers and government surveillance.

A VPN for Linux can help you protect yourself from malicious actors on the internet, hide your IP address, encrypt communications, and access geographically restricted content that would otherwise be blocked in certain parts of the world. When it comes to choosing a VPN for Linux, there are several factors to consider such as speed, security protocols, compatibility with other operating systems, cost, customer support, server locations, etc.

Here are our top picks for the best VPNs for Linux in 2023:

1. NordVPN – NordVPN is an industry leader when it comes to VPNs, offering strong encryption and reliable performance. It’s a great choice for Linux users because it has dedicated applications for Ubuntu and Debian flavours, as well as support for OpenVPN. NordVPN also provides unlimited bandwidth on all its servers and unblocks restricted content such as Netflix US, Hulu, BBC iPlayer, etc., making it an ideal choice for streaming.

2. ExpressVPN – ExpressVPN offers lightning-fast speeds perfect for streaming or gaming, making it another great option for Linux users in 2023. It has apps available for Ubuntu and Debian versions of Linux and also works with OpenVPN. With this VPN you get AES 256-bit encryption to keep your data secure plus split tunneling so you can choose which apps go through the encrypted tunnel while leaving other apps open without encryption.

3. Surfshark – Surfshark is one of our favorite budget-friendly VPNs that still offers plenty of features despite its low price point. It has an app specifically built for Ubuntu but can be used with other versions like Debian using OpenVPN protocols. The protocol also supports WireGuard by default ensuring fast speeds whether you’re streaming or gaming. Plus you’ll get standard features like kill switches and unlimited simultaneous connections on up to five devices so you can share your subscription with family members or friends at no extra cost!
